1. Meta Tags Optimization for Search Engine Clarity

Meta tags are one of the most critical elements of technical SEO. These snippets provide search engines with essential information about the webpage, helping them understand what the page is about and how to display it in search results.

  • Meta Title: The meta title is the most important meta tag for SEO. It should be concise (50-60 characters) and include the primary keyword. This tag appears as the clickable headline in SERPs and heavily influences the page's ranking potential.

    Example: "Technical SEO: Boost Your Website’s Health and Performance"

  • Meta Description: While not a direct ranking factor, a compelling meta description (150-160 characters) can significantly improve click-through rates (CTR). It provides a summary of the page’s content and should include relevant keywords and a clear call to action.

    Example: "Learn the essential technical SEO strategies to ensure your website’s health, from meta tags and headers to internal linking and image optimization."

Best Practice:

  • Create unique meta tags for each page.
  • Ensure the title tag includes the primary keyword and the description supports user engagement.

2. Header Tags (H1, H2, H3) for Content Hierarchy

Header tags (H1, H2, H3, etc.) help structure your content, making it easier for search engines and users to navigate through your page. Using the correct header hierarchy ensures that search engines can properly interpret your content and index it accordingly.

  • H1 Tag: Every page should have one H1 tag, which usually acts as the title of the content. It provides search engines with a clear understanding of the page's main topic. Incorporating the primary keyword in the H1 tag helps with search rankings.

  • H2 and H3 Tags: Subheadings (H2, H3) help divide the content into easily digestible sections, making it more user-friendly and SEO-friendly. Including secondary keywords in these headings can further optimize the page.

Best Practice:

  • Ensure only one H1 tag per page.
  • Use H2 and H3 tags for organizing subtopics logically.

3. Keyword Optimization for Relevance

Keyword optimization is fundamental for both technical and on-page SEO. It involves targeting relevant keywords that your audience is searching for and using them strategically throughout the content to rank higher in search engines.

  • Primary Keyword Placement: Ensure that your primary keyword appears in key areas such as the title tag, H1 header, and the first 100 words of your content.

  • LSI (Latent Semantic Indexing) Keywords: Search engines are getting smarter at understanding context. Use related keywords and phrases to provide better clarity on the page’s topic.

  • Avoid Keyword Stuffing: Overloading content with keywords can lead to penalties. Maintain a keyword density of 1-2%, focusing on natural placement.

Best Practice:

  • Conduct thorough keyword research to target relevant terms.
  • Place keywords naturally throughout the content to avoid penalties.

4. User-Friendly URLs

A well-structured, user-friendly URL is crucial for SEO success. It not only helps search engines understand the page’s content but also provides users with a clear idea of what to expect.

Key Features of an Optimized URL:

  • Short and Descriptive: The URL should be concise and descriptive. Avoid using unnecessary parameters, numbers, or characters that confuse both search engines and users.

    Example: example.com/technical-seo-best-practices is preferable to example.com/page123?id=seo432.

  • Incorporating Keywords: Including your primary keyword in the URL enhances its relevancy in search engines.

Best Practice:

  • Keep URLs readable and straightforward.
  • Use hyphens to separate words, and avoid using underscores or special characters.

5. Internal Linking for Site Navigation

Internal linking refers to linking one page of your website to another. It plays a crucial role in technical SEO by improving site navigation and distributing page authority across your site.

  • Anchor Text Optimization: Use descriptive and keyword-rich anchor text for internal links. This helps search engines understand the relevance of the linked page.

  • Linking to Important Pages: Prioritize linking to high-importance pages from your blog posts and other content to improve their ranking potential.

  • Boost Crawlability: Search engine bots use internal links to crawl and index more pages of your website. The more efficiently they can navigate your site, the better your chances of ranking higher.

Best Practice:

  • Include 3-5 internal links per page.
  • Ensure anchor text is relevant and optimized with keywords.

6. Image Optimization for Performance and SEO

Images enhance user experience, but unoptimized images can hurt your site’s performance, leading to slower loading times and poor rankings. Optimizing images is a key aspect of technical SEO.

  • Image Alt-Text: Alt-text provides a textual alternative to images, helping search engines understand the content of the image. Use relevant keywords in the alt-text but avoid keyword stuffing.

    Example: alt="Technical SEO Guide: Steps to Optimize Your Website"

  • File Size and Format: Large image files can significantly slow down page load speed, negatively affecting your ranking. Compress images without losing quality to improve load times.

  • Image File Names: Name your image files descriptively. Instead of generic names like "IMG1234.jpg," use file names that include keywords related to the content.

Best Practice:

  • Use image compression tools to optimize size without losing quality.
  • Write descriptive alt-text with keywords for each image.

7. Page Speed Optimization for User Experience

Page speed is a critical ranking factor. A slow website not only harms your SEO efforts but also leads to higher bounce rates, as users tend to abandon slow-loading pages.

  • Minimize HTTP Requests: Reducing the number of requests sent to the server (such as images, scripts, and stylesheets) can improve load times.

  • Enable Browser Caching: This allows browsers to store files locally, reducing the need to download them every time a user visits the site.

  • Optimize JavaScript and CSS: Minify and compress JavaScript and CSS files to reduce load times.

Best Practice:

  • Use tools like Google PageSpeed Insights to monitor page speed.
  • Compress files and optimize server response times.

8. Mobile Responsiveness

With the majority of web traffic coming from mobile devices, it’s crucial that your website is mobile-friendly. Google uses mobile-first indexing, meaning it primarily uses the mobile version of a site for ranking and indexing.

Best Practice:

  • Ensure your website is responsive across all devices.
  • Test your website’s mobile usability using Google’s Mobile-Friendly Test tool.

9. XML Sitemaps and Robots.txt

An XML sitemap provides search engines with a list of all the pages on your website, making it easier for them to crawl and index your content. The robots.txt file, on the other hand, tells search engines which pages should not be crawled.

  • XML Sitemaps: Regularly update your sitemap to include new pages, blog posts, and other content.

  • Robots.txt: Ensure this file is properly configured to block any pages you don’t want indexed.

Best Practice:

  • Submit your XML sitemap to Google Search Console.
  • Regularly check the robots.txt file to prevent accidental blocking of important pages.
